At its heart, cryptocurrency is a decentralized digital currency, secured by cryptography, which makes it nearly impossible to counterfeit or double-spend. Unlike traditional currencies issued by governments, cryptocurrencies operate on a distributed ledger technology known as blockchain. Imagine a shared, immutable spreadsheet that records every transaction across a network of computers. This transparency and security are foundational to the appeal of crypto. Bitcoin, the pioneer, blazed the trail in 2009, and since then, thousands of other cryptocurrencies, often called "altcoins," have emerged, each with its unique features and purposes.

Investing in cryptocurrency typically starts with acquiring a digital wallet. This is where your crypto will be stored securely. Wallets can be software-based (hot wallets, connected to the internet) or hardware-based (cold wallets, offline for enhanced security). Next, you'll need to choose a reputable cryptocurrency exchange. These platforms act as marketplaces where you can buy, sell, and trade various cryptocurrencies using fiat currency (like USD or EUR) or other cryptocurrencies. Do your research to find exchanges that are secure, user-friendly, and offer the coins you're interested in.

Once you have your wallet and exchange account set up, the question of what to buy arises. Bitcoin and Ethereum are often considered the blue chips of the crypto world. Bitcoin, as the first and most well-known, is often seen as a store of value, akin to digital gold. Ethereum, on the other hand, is more than just a currency; its blockchain platform supports decentralized applications (dApps) and smart contracts, making it a powerhouse for innovation in areas like Decentralized Finance (DeFi) and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s).

One of the primary avenues for generating crypto gains is through trading. This involves buying cryptocurrencies at a lower price and selling them at a higher price. There are various trading styles, from day trading (making multiple trades within a single day) to swing trading (holding assets for a few days or weeks) and long-term investing (holding assets for months or years). Each style requires different skill sets and risk tolerances.

Technical analysis plays a significant role in trading. This involves studying price charts and using indicators to predict future price movements. Tools like moving averages, MACD (Moving Average Convergence Divergence), and RSI (Relative Strength Index) can help traders identify trends and potential entry and exit points. However, it’s vital to remember that technical analysis is not an exact science and should be used in conjunction with fundamental analysis.

Fundamental analysis, in the context of crypto, involves evaluating the intrinsic value of a cryptocurrency. This means looking beyond the price charts and understanding the project's technology, the team behind it, its use case, adoption rate, community support, and its competitive landscape. A project with a strong, innovative solution and a growing user base is more likely to see long-term value appreciation, regardless of short-term market fluctuations. Researching whitepapers, following project developments, and understanding the broader economic and technological trends driving adoption are key components of fundamental analysis.

Beyond active trading, staking and yield farming represent increasingly popular methods for generating passive income and crypto gains. Staking involves locking up your cryptocurrency holdings to support the operations of a blockchain network, in return for rewards, often in the form of more of that cryptocurrency. This is a core mechanism for many proof-of-stake (PoS) blockchains, offering an alternative to the energy-intensive proof-of-work (PoW) system used by Bitcoin.

Yield farming, a more advanced DeFi strategy, involves providing liquidity to decentralized exchanges or lending protocols. In exchange for locking up your assets, you earn fees and often receive governance tokens as rewards. This can offer very high Annual Percentage Yields (APYs), but it also comes with significant risks, including impermanent loss (where the value of your deposited assets decreases compared to simply holding them), smart contract vulnerabilities, and the volatility of the underlying tokens. A thorough understanding of DeFi protocols and risk assessment is crucial before engaging in yield farming.

The concept of dollar-cost averaging (DCA) is a powerful strategy for long-term investors looking to mitigate the impact of market volatility. Instead of investing a lump sum, DCA involves investing a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, regardless of the market price. This means you buy more units when prices are low and fewer when prices are high, effectively averaging out your purchase price over time. This strategy helps to remove emotional decision-making from the investment process and can lead to more consistent gains over the long run.

Another crucial aspect of maximizing crypto gains is effective risk management. This cannot be overstated. The crypto market is notorious for its volatility, and steep corrections are a common occurrence. Establishing a clear exit strategy before you invest is vital. This could involve setting profit targets (e.g., selling a portion of your holdings when they increase by a certain percentage) or stop-loss orders (automatically selling if the price drops to a predetermined level to limit potential losses).

Diversification remains a cornerstone of risk management. While it's tempting to put all your eggs in one basket, especially if you believe strongly in a particular project, spreading your investments across different types of cryptocurrencies and even different sectors within the crypto space (e.g., Layer 1 blockchains, DeFi tokens, NFTs, Metaverse projects) can help cushion the impact of any single asset underperforming. However, it's also important to acknowledge that in a highly correlated market like crypto, diversification might not always provide complete protection.

The importance of security cannot be overemphasized. Protecting your digital assets from hackers and scams is paramount. Using strong, unique passwords, en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) on all exchange and wallet accounts, and being wary of phishing attempts are basic yet essential security measures. For significant holdings, considering a hardware wallet (cold storage) provides an extra layer of security against online threats. Be skeptical of unsolicited offers, "guaranteed" returns, or requests for your private keys – these are almost always red flags for scams.

Fear Of Missing Out (FOMO) and Fear, Uncertainty, and Doubt (FUD) are potent forces in the crypto space. FOMO can lead to hasty, ill-advised purchases at the peak of a bull run, while FUD can trigger panic selling during dips, locking in losses. The Crypto Rich Mindset actively combats these psychological traps. It relies on a well-researched investment thesis, not on the speculative pronouncements of others. It embraces the idea that there will always be opportunities, and that chasing every perceived "moonshot" is a losing game. Instead, it focuses on a disciplined entry and exit strategy, adhering to pre-defined parameters rather than succumbing to emotional impulses. This involves setting realistic profit targets and stop-loss orders, creating a psychological buffer against impulsive decisions.

Moreover, the Crypto Rich Mindset fosters a strong sense of self-awareness. Recognizing one's own biases, such as confirmation bias (seeking out information that supports existing beliefs) or the recency effect (overemphasizing recent events), is crucial. By acknowledging these tendencies, individuals can actively work to mitigate their influence. This might involve seeking out diverse perspectives, engaging in critical self-reflection, and continuously questioning one's own assumptions. It’s about cultivating an objective viewpoint, even when personal capital is on the line.
